Configuring and Operating a Function Key for Automatic Operation
Configuring and Operating a Function Key for Automatic Operation
Press the key that was generally assigned for VMB automatic mode to switch on automatic
operation for a voice mail/fax box that has not yet been selected.
Press the key that was specifically assigned for VMB automatic mode to switch on automatic
operation for a predefined voice mail/fax box.
Press the key that was assigned when the voice mail/fax box readiness state was switched on
(VMB readiness) to switch off automatic operation for this voice mail/fax box.
In addition, when functions are assigned on the first key level, the status of the function is
indicated by the corresponding LED.
You can configure a function key for automatic operation as follows:
Using the configuration manager
Using the telephone
Using the Configuration Manager to Configure a Function Key for Automatic Operation
Requirements:
– The voice mailbox has been configured and assigned in the Auerswald PBX
1. Open the Apps > Function keys screen.
2. Only COMfortel 2600/3600 IP: In the Key selection list field, select the key group
whose keys you would like to define.
Note: Keys 16 to 105 are not available until you connect COMfortel
Xtension300 key extension modules (not included in the scope of delivery) to
the telephone.
LED signalling on the key:
green The function key has a defined assignment: the readiness of the specified
voice mail/fax box is temporary and enabled in the PBX.
off The function key has no defined assignment.
The function key has a defined assignment and the readiness of the specified
voice mail/fax box is permanently enabled.
The function key has a defined assignment and the readiness of the voice
mail/fax box is switched off in the PBX.
